xb_chart library
Classes
Enums
Constants
- xbAnnulusChartDefHoverColor → const Color
- xbAnnulusChartDefHoverPaddingH → const double
- xbAnnulusChartDefHoverPaddingV → const double
- xbAnnulusChartNameMarkWidth → const double
- xbLineChartBottomTitleFix → const double
- 底部标题位置调整的参数
- xbLineChartDateFontSize → const double
- 日期的字体大小
- xbLineChartDefHoverItemGap → const double
- hover item 名字和数值之间的间距
- xbLineChartLeftTitleExtensionSpace → const double
- 左边标题纵向的扩展空间
- xbLineChartLeftTitleHeight → const double
- 左侧标题的高度
- xbLineChartNameMarkGap → const double
- 标记点和名字之间的间距
- xbLineChartNameMarkWidth → const double
- 标记点的大小
Properties
- xbAnnulusChartDefHoverContentStyle ↔ TextStyle
-
getter/setter pair
- xbLineChartDateStrStyle ↔ TextStyle
-
getter/setter pair
- xbLineChartNameWidgetTextStyle ↔ TextStyle
-
名字的字体大小
getter/setter pair
Functions
-
xbAnnulusChartDefBottomBuilder(
List< XBAnnulusChartModel> models) → Widget -
xbAnnulusChartDefHoverBuilder(
XBAnnulusChartModel? model, double maxWidth) → XBAnnulusChartHoverBuilderRet -
xbAnnulusChartHoverContent(
XBAnnulusChartModel? model) → String -
xbAnnulusChartTextSize(
String text, TextStyle? style) → Size -
xbAnnulusChartTotal(
List< XBAnnulusChartModel> models) → double -
xbLineChartCaculateTextWidth(
String value, TextStyle? style) → double -
xbLineChartConvertDateToString(
DateTime date) → String -
xbLineChartDateStr(
DateTime beginDate, int offset) → String -
xbLineChartDefHoverBuilder(
int? hoverIndex, double hoverDx, double maxHeight, String dateStr, List< XBLineChartModel> models, XBLineChartTextGetter? valueTextGetter) → XBLineChartHoverBuilderRet -
xbLineChartFixZeroStr(
int value) → String -
xbLineChartMaxValue(
List< XBLineChartModel> models) → double -
xbLineChartMaxValueCount(
List< XBLineChartModel> models) → int
Typedefs
-
XBAnnulusBottomWidgetBuilder
= Widget Function(List<
XBAnnulusChartModel> models) - XBAnnulusChartHoverBuilder = XBAnnulusChartHoverBuilderRet Function(XBAnnulusChartModel? model, double maxWidth)
- XBAnnulusOnSelected = void Function(XBAnnulusChartModel? model, Offset position)
-
XBHistogramChartRightTextGetter<
T, S, R> = T Function(S, R) - XBLineChartHoverBuilder = XBLineChartHoverBuilderRet Function(int? hoverIndex, double hoverDx, double maxHeight)
- XBLineChartOnHover = void Function(int? hoverIndex, double hoverDx)
- XBLineChartTextGetter = String Function(double value)